70% to passAfter the boat is at the top of the davit heads, the davit arms begin moving up the tracks and are stopped by the _______________.
The correct answer is B) limit switch. When a boat is at the top of the davit heads, the davit arms begin moving up the tracks. The movement of the davit arms is stopped by a limit switch, which is a safety mechanism designed to prevent the davit arms from going beyond their designated range of motion. The limit switch automatically cuts off the power to the davit system when the arms reach a certain point, ensuring that the boat is not lifted too high and preventing potential damage or accidents. The other options are incorrect because: A) the hoist man is the person operating the davit system, not the mechanism that stops the movement; C) the brake handle is used to control the speed of the davit arms, not to stop their movement; and D) the preventer bar is a separate safety device that prevents the boat from swinging out too far, not the mechanism that stops the upward movement of the davit arms.
